On average across the year,
yes, Iraq is hotter than
Fayetteville, North Carolina
.
Iraq has an average temperature of 27°C/81°F and Fayetteville, North Carolina has an average temperature of 18°C/64°F.
Iraq's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 47°C/117°F, which is hotter than Fayetteville, North Carolina's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 34°C/93°F).
On average across the year, no, Iraq is not colder than Fayetteville, North Carolina . Iraq has an average minimum temperature of 20°C/68°F and Fayetteville, North Carolina has an average minimum temperature of 12°C/54°F.
On average across the year,
no, Iraq has less rain than
Fayetteville, North Carolina. Iraq has an average annual rainfall of 95mm and Fayetteville, North Carolina has an average annual rainfall of 1302mm.
Iraq's wettest month is November, with an average monthly rainfall of 21mm, which is drier than Fayetteville, North Carolina's wettest month (September, with an average monthly rainfall of 152mm).
